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
186178131 79098 38157152
5147 57552162
5147 57552162
908321618 46898 505942
All about undefined
Interested in learning more?
5147 57552162
908321618 46898 505942
See more
46507805 014108163
12631866 330198630 9645
See more
36217 17148545
264920392 8344 22503
See more